Ingredients
Fruit
- 1 can peaches (drained, 14 oz/400 grams)
Dry Ingredients
- 2 cups all-purpose flour (280 grams)
- 4 teaspoons baking powder (12 grams)
- 1 cup granulated sugar (220 grams)
Wet Ingredients
- 3 large eggs, beaten, at room temperature
- ½ cup unsweetened Greek yogurt (120 grams)
- ¼ cup olive oil (50 milliliters)
- 1 lemon, zest only
Instructions
- Preheat Oven: Preheat your oven to 350°F (180°C) to ensure it reaches the right temperature for baking the bread evenly.
- Prepare Peaches: Drain the canned peaches thoroughly, then cut them into small pieces and set aside to incorporate into the batter later.
- Mix Dry Ingredients: In a large bowl, combine the all-purpose flour, baking powder, and granulated sugar. Use a wooden spoon to mix these thoroughly, ensuring the leavening agent is evenly distributed.
- Add Wet Ingredients: To the dry mixture, add the beaten eggs, Greek yogurt, and olive oil. Stir gently but well until all ingredients are fully combined into a smooth batter.
- Incorporate Peaches and Lemon Zest: Fold in the chopped peaches and freshly grated lemon zest carefully to distribute fruit and flavor without overmixing.
- Prepare Loaf Pan: Line a 9.5 x 5-inch (24.5 x 11 cm) loaf pan with baking parchment paper. This prevents sticking and facilitates easy removal of the bread once baked.
- Pour Batter: Transfer the batter into the prepared loaf pan, smoothing the top evenly.
- Bake Bread: Bake in the preheated oven at 350°F (180°C) for 50 minutes. After 50 minutes, lower the oven temperature to 320°F (160°C) and bake for an additional 10 minutes or until a skewer inserted in the center comes out clean, indicating the bread is fully baked.
- Cool Bread: Remove the loaf from the oven and transfer it onto a cooling rack. Let it cool completely for best texture and easier slicing.
- Serve: Enjoy the peach bread as is or enhance its flavor with butter, jam, or honey as desired.
Notes
- Make sure to drain peaches well to avoid excess moisture in the batter, which can affect the bread’s texture.
- If you do not have olive oil, you can substitute with a light vegetable oil or melted butter.
- Using room temperature eggs helps create a smoother batter and improved rise.
- For a gluten-free version, substitute all-purpose flour with a gluten-free flour blend and adjust baking powder as required.
